My Thoughts on Pattern

For this week's design activity, we were instructed to devise a single element, such as a dot, diamond, squiggle, square or motif and copy and repeat the element in columns or rows to make an overall pattern on a sheet of paper. We either had to carve an image into a potato or use one of the wooden block patterns provided in class. In my case, I decided to use both as a means of design. I used white paint on a white background because I thought it had a very professional feel to it. Overall I enjoyed this assignment because it brought me back to Art Class when I was in Elementary School.
